My Sacrifice

In a world all people know
Different for all who go
I saw you in the natural state
You sat upon a marble slate

The sun shone on your hair
Warmed your skin so bare
Your eyes sparkled like moon washed waves
Oh how I longed for long past days

Your smile beemed at the sight of your love
Pure and light as the dove
Alas, you were not looking at me
The other was all you could see

And as my heart broke
It also smiled when you spoke
You were happy and so was I
Though the pain made me cry

My life is empty without you
I hardly see each day through
But now your happy
What else could I do
